Hydrangea paniculata ‘Phantom’ – Bold Conical Blooms with Lasting Garden Impact
Hydrangea paniculata ‘Phantom’ is a vigorous deciduous shrub cherished for its impressive, large conical flower panicles that start creamy white and mature to soft pink hues, offering a striking and long-lasting floral display from mid to late summer.
This variety boasts a strong, upright growth habit, reaching heights of up to 2.5 metres, making it an excellent structural addition to borders and mixed shrub beds. Its dark green foliage provides a lush backdrop that enhances the beauty of the blooms and adds seasonal interest through the growing season.

Planting & Care Guide
Position: Prefers full sun to partial shade to maximise flowering.
Soil: Thrives in moist, well-drained, fertile soil rich in organic matter.
Watering: Water regularly, especially during dry spells and establishment phase.
Feeding: Apply balanced fertiliser in early spring to encourage vigorous growth and flowering.
Pruning: Prune in late winter or early spring to maintain shape and promote strong blooms.
